 +=== Disallow killing processes in an uninterruptible system call ===
 +
 +  * reason: processes may currently be terminated while in an uninterruptible system call, possibly triggering poorly-tested scenarios in other services (safecopy failures, etc)
 +  * complication:​ this will require changes to the PM signal state machine, with subtle side effects
 +  * complication:​ involving all user-facing system services in exit notification is a performance problem
 +  * note: the most obvious solution would be kernel support for notification (to PM) when a process system call has completed, comparable to SIGNDELAY, and a PREEXIT process state in PM
 +  * note: ideally the same idea would be applied to signal handler invocation, because the current approach makes dangerous and already-incorrect(?​) assumptions about "​retreg"​ there
